SHSIA monitoring inspection of an approved subsidy vendor to determine compliance with current subsidy requirements regarding the health and safety of children and to promote quality standards for the children in their care.

Violations
3Standard 8VAC20-780-340-F
Children under 10 years of age always shall be within actual sight and sound supervision of staff.
Two children, ages 2 years old, were observed walking into a hallway restroom without sound supervision. Staff #1 was standing in the doorway of Classroom A and actively supervising Classroom A in which was out of ratio by one, without a method of being able to hear the children in the restroom. The children were out of sound supervision in the hallway restroom for two minutes.

Plan of Correction: Restroom procedures have been revised to ensure a staff member accompanies children to the bathroom. Continue to hire additional staff to ensure to have support and the center remains fully staffed.
Standard 8VAC20-780-350-B-4
The staff-to-ratios are required whenever children are in care (3 year olds up to school ag eligible).
On 01/22/2026, Classroom B had a total of 16 children, 4 years old, present with Staff #3. The ratio is 1:10. Child Supervision Record sheet confirmed that Classroom B was out of ratio from 8:13am-9:10am. Staff #4 arrived to the classroom at 9:10am.
On 02/02/2026, Classroom B had a total of 11 children, 4 years old, present with Staff #3. Child Supervision Sheets confirmed that Classroom B was out of ratio from 8:55am-9:28am. Staff #5 signed in at 9:28am.
On 02/09/2026, Classroom B had a total of 14 children, 4 years old, present with Staff #3. Child Supervision Sheets and observations confirmed that Classroom B was out of ratio from 8:48am-9:20am.

Plan of Correction: Alter teacher's schedule to accommodate ratio needs. Continue to hire additional teachers to ensure the center remains fully staffed.
Standard 8VAC20-780-350-C
When children are in ongoing mixed age groups, the staff-to-ratio size applicable to the youngest child in the group shall apply to the entire group.
On 01/21/2026, Classroom A had a total of 14 children, ages 2 years to school aged children, present with only Staff #1 present. The ratio for the youngest child is 1:8. Child Supervision Record sheets confirmed that Staff #1 had 14 children and out of ratio from 7:08am-8:07am.
On 02/02/2026, Classroom A had a total of 6 children, ages 1 years three years, present with only Staff #2. The ratio for the youngest child is 1:4. Child Supervision Record sheets confirmed that Staff #2 had 6 children and out of ratio from 6:35am-7:00am.
On 02/04/2026, Classroom A had a total of 12 children, ages 2 years to school aged children, present with only Staff #1. The ratio for the youngest child is 1:8. Child Supervision Record sheet confirm that Staff #1 had 12 children and out of ratio from 7:07am-7:41am.
On 02/09/2026, Classroom A had a total of 12 children, ages 2 years to 4 years, present with Staff #1. The ratio for the youngest child is 1:8. Child Supervision Record sheet confirmed that Staff #1 had 12 children and out of ratio for twenty minutes.

Plan of Correction: Reminded teachers to use the youngest child ratio. Supervise to make sure the right procedures apply. Alter teachers schedule to accommodate ratio needs. Continue to hire additional teachers to ensure the center remains fully staffed.
